Tom Sandoval's AGT Audition: A Redemption Arc?

In a surprising turn of events, Tom Sandoval, the Vanderpump Rules star infamous for his cheating scandal, made headlines with his appearance on America's Got Talent. Sandoval, along with his band "Tom Sandoval & The Most Extras," auditioned for the show two years after his highly publicized infidelity rocked the reality TV world. This move was seen by many as an attempt to reshape his public image through music, offering a path to redemption in the eyes of a skeptical public.

The judges' reactions to Sandoval's performance were mixed but generally positive. Simon Cowell, known for his harsh critiques, appeared seemingly impressed with Sandoval's vocals, while the other judges focused on his authenticity and the genuine nature of his performance. The band received a standing ovation for their rendition of "Take On Me," although some vocal critiques were noted. This moment was seen as a significant step in Sandoval's journey to rebuild his reputation and prove that he was more than just a reality TV villain.

Sandoval himself has spoken candidly about the impact of his scandal, recalling being labeled "the most hated man in America." He credits his band as the only thing that kept him going during this tumultuous time. The AGT audition represented a chance for Sandoval to showcase a different side of himself, one that was focused on his passion for music rather than the drama of reality TV. Whether this performance will be enough to fully rehabilitate his image remains to be seen, but it certainly marked a pivotal moment in his public persona.

The Ethics of Reality TV Production

As scandals continue to rock the reality TV industry, questions about the ethics of production practices have come to the forefront. The recent controversies surrounding America's Got Talent have reignited debates about the responsibility of producers to their contestants, their audience, and the broader public.

One of the primary ethical concerns in reality TV production is the issue of informed consent. While contestants sign extensive contracts before appearing on these shows, critics argue that they may not fully understand the long-term consequences of their participation. The intense scrutiny, loss of privacy, and potential for public backlash can have severe psychological impacts on participants, particularly when scandals erupt.

Another ethical consideration is the manipulation of footage and storylines to create more compelling television. While some degree of editing is necessary for any TV production, reality shows often face criticism for their heavy-handed approach to shaping narratives. This can involve taking comments out of context, creating false drama through clever editing, or even encouraging certain behaviors from contestants to generate controversy. The recent scandals have led many to question whether the pursuit of ratings justifies these potentially manipulative practices.

The responsibility of networks and production companies to protect their talent is also under scrutiny. As the lines between reality and entertainment continue to blur, there's an increasing need for safeguards to prevent exploitation and protect the mental health of participants. This includes providing adequate support during and after filming, as well as implementing measures to prevent the type of behind-the-scenes misconduct that has plagued shows like America's Got Talent.
